tvN's 'Jeong Nyeoni' Faces Legal Battle with MBC Over Alleged Contract Breach

On the 10th, a press conference for tvN's new weekend drama 'Jeong Nyeoni' was held at Conrad Seoul Hotel in Yeouido, Seoul, attended by actors Kim Tae-ri, Shin Ye-eun, Ra Mi-ran, Jung Eun-chae, Kim Yoon-hye, and director Jung Ji-in.
tvN's 'Jeong Nyeoni' is a drama set in the 1950s, post-Korean War, depicting the competition, solidarity, and brilliant growth of 'Jeong Nyeoni,' a 'born sound genius' aspiring to become the top national drama actor.
Kim Tae-ri perfectly transforms into 'Yoon Jeong Nyeoni,' a sound genius who comes to Seoul alone from Mokpo to become a national drama actor. Shin Ye-eun plays 'Heo Young-seo,' a super-elite researcher with solid skills in singing, dancing, and acting, backed by a strong family background. Ra Mi-ran portrays 'Kang So-bok,' the head of the Maeran National Drama Troupe, while Jung Eun-chae plays 'Moon Ok-kyung,' the star of the troupe, and Kim Yoon-hye takes on the role of 'Seo Hye-rang.'
Previously, MBC filed a provisional seizure application against the production companies of tvN's drama 'Jeong Nyeoni.' MBC stated, "Based on 'unfair competition prevention law violation due to unauthorized use of work results and damages claim due to unfair breach of contract negotiations,' we applied for provisional seizure of the production company's assets, and the court fully accepted our claim on September 10, 2024."
In response, the production company stated, "'Jeong Nyeoni' is a work planned and developed under the initiative of the production companies, bearing all costs (without receiving a single won from MBC). MBC delayed production cost negotiations despite repeated requests from the production companies until the filming was imminent, forcing the production company to comply with MBC's unreasonable conditions." They claimed that MBC is maliciously trying to tarnish the work by filing a lawsuit just before the broadcast of 'Jeong Nyeoni.'

Regarding the adaptation of the 'Buyongi' character from the original work, which was omitted in the drama, he explained, "There was a concern about the 'Buyongi' character even before I joined. We were in a situation where we had to decide, and after consulting with the original author, we had to focus on various relationships and themes to convey to the viewers in a 12-episode series, leading to the unfortunate decision to delete the character."
